Items that have been soiled with substances such as cooking oil, acetone, alcohol, petrol, kerosene, spot
removers, turpentine, waxes and wax removers should be washed in hot water with an extra amount of
detergent before being dried in the tumble dryer.
Remove all objects from pockets such as lighters and matches.
Oil-affected items can ignite spontaneously, especially when exposed to heat sources such as in a
tumble dryer. The items become warm, causing an oxidation reaction in the oil.
Oxidation creates heat. If the heat cannot escape, the items can become hot enough to catch fire. Piling,
tacking or storing oil affected items can prevent heat from escaping and so create a fire hazard.
If it is unavoidable that fabrics that contain vegetable or cooking oil or have been contaminated by hair
care products be placed in a tumble dryer they should first be washed in hot water with extra detergent
- this will reduce, but not eliminate, the hazard.

All drying programmes end with 10 minutes cooling phase. If the laundry is not removed at the end of the
cycle, the dryer runs anti crease phase (default: 30 minutes, select: 120 minutes). If you do not remove
the laundry, the dryer will stop automatically at the end of the anti crease phase. The display shows “End”
and the buzzer sounds for 15 seconds when the buzzer function is on. To finish,turn the programme
selector dial to off.

Important Technical Specifications

  • Model: DH-8055U
  • Dryer Capacity: 8.0 kg
  • Voltage/Frequency: 220-240 V / 50 Hz
  • Rated Power: 650 W
  • Weight: 46 kg
  • Power (left-on mode): 0.36 W
  • Power (off mode): 0.4 W
  • Energy Consumption at Full Load (kWh): 2.9 kWh
  • Programme Time at Full Load (min): 290 minutes
  • Dimensions (WDH): 595x630x850 mm
  • Ambient Temperature Range: 5 ~ 35 °C

Maintenance Features

General Maintenance:

  • Cleaning the Exterior: Use a soft, damp cloth to clean the control panel and exterior. Avoid abrasive cleaners.
  • Cleaning the Door: Clean the door and door seal regularly to prevent lint buildup.

Fluff Filter Maintenance:

  • Cleaning: The fluff filter should be cleaned after every drying cycle.
    1. Open the loading door.
    2. Pull out the filter by putting it up and open the lint filter.
    3. Clean lint, fluff, and cotton raveling by hand or with a soft piece of cloth.
    4. Close the lint filter and place it back into its housing.
  • Filter Case Cleaning: Periodically clean the filter case to remove any lint that may have accumulated.

Water Container Maintenance:

  • Emptying: The water container must be emptied after every drying cycle. A full container will cause the dryer to stop.
    1. Pull out the water container.
    2. Tip water into a pool or sink.
    3. Push the water container back in.

Condenser Maintenance:

  • Cleaning the Condenser Drawer: The lint accumulated on the fins of the evaporator located behind the filter drawer should be cleaned with a vacuum cleaner or a soft brush. This should be done at least twice every month.
  • Warning: Never attempt to clean with bare hands. Evaporator fins can harm your hand.
